About This Game



Relic Space is a turn-based, roguelike RPG with '4X' strategy elements in which you help rebuild civilisation following a galactic catastrophe.

In the role of a legendary Omega pilot, you'll engage in deeply simulated, hex-based space combat as you explore and complete missions in over 40 distinct sectors, while acquiring new ships, and upgrading them with hundreds of equipment options.


Tactical turn-based space combat

Use your tactical skills on a hex grid with fast-paced ‘one-tile-per-turn’ mechanics inspired by traditional roguelikes, but with a fluid, modern feel.

Deep Simulation

Realistic combat mechanics simulate damage to individual ship components. Each weapon, engine or utility item can catch fire, leak power, and acquire many more status effects. You will also need to manage heat, energy and fuel levels by making smart movement and equipment choices.

Non-linear exploration

Freely traverse a procedurally generated solar system with handcrafted elements. 4 main factions and 7 minor factions pursue research, trade, construction projects, and other goals irrespective of your actions – though your actions affect their success or failure!


Flexible development

Use your growing reputation and influence to acquire more powerful ships and equip them with countless weapon and utility combinations. Acquire new piloting abilities through a flexible skill tree, and research relics to unlock new powers and equipment.

Immersive setting

Progress through a rich narrative campaign threaded with endless procedurally generated stories in a detailed setting inspired by hard sci-fi.

Real Space

Movement rules based on actual space physics: motion in a straight line is free, but turning, starting or stopping cost energy.




It is the year 2612 and the galaxy lies in ruins. You are a member of Omega, the elite pilot wing of a community of survivors known as the Order.

Originally an elite military organization set up to protect posthumanity from high-impact, low-probability threats, the Order is a community of genetically engineered supersoldiers with a fierce sense of tradition.

After failing to prevent the devastation known as the Fall, their core aim is to recover lost knowledge and rebuild civilization. But recent events show an emergent new threat to their very existence...
